Deluxe Design in the Californian Desert

With a particularly hot and arid climate, choosing to live in the desert isn’t exactly an easy decision. That said, a luxurious property, distinguished by a cutting-edge design and a unique setting is rather appealing. This lavish residence has been built in one of the biggest American deserts, one hundred miles from Los Angeles, in Mojave desert. This courageous choice  has attracted worldwide attention due to the properties striking lines and uniqueness, achieved by playing with the contrast of the scenery, the structure and its surrounding environment.

The real estate work of art was brought to life by Oller & Pejic Architecture, in collaboration with interior designer Marc and Michele Atlan. The structure was created by crystal and black quartz stone, and the chromatic selection was far from a casual decision.

The selection of materials was carefully studied in order to take refuge from the overwhelming sunlight present in this location. The visionary design of this geometrical property integrates with its ambiance perfectly.

The interior of the avant-garde home consists of three bedrooms, an ample living space with a dining area and lounge, two luxury bathrooms and a spacious internal garage. On the whole, the deluxe Californian property measures around 145 square meters and it is positioned on a stretch of land covering more than 2.5 acres. The interior of the luxury home is extremely minimalist, the architects chose to insert the bare minimum to avoid overcrowding the rather simple ambiance.

Black, grey and white qualify as the most dominant colors throughout, with some red details to create a powerful contrast. The various rooms which assemble the luxury property have been positioned on different levels in order to minimize the external architectural rationalism, considering that the property is perfectly geometrical.

One of the most striking elements of this American high-end property is the use of floor to ceiling windows, which act as art work, considering the breathtaking views that they frame.
Finally, the exterior of the property houses a luxurious innovative swimming pool, which needless to say is set against an incredibly impressive backdrop.
